Desmos Graphin Calculator






Desmos Graphing Calculator – Free Online Function Plotter & Solver


Desmos Graphing Calculator

Visualize equations, find roots, and solve algebraic functions instantly.


Select the type of algebraic equation to solve.


Please enter a valid slope.


Please enter a valid intercept.


Primary Equation

y = 1x + 0

Y-Intercept: (0, 0)
Roots (X-Intercepts): 0
Vertex / Key Point: N/A

Function Visualization

Visual representation of the function within a [-10, 10] range.


X Value Y Value (Calculated) Description

What is the Desmos Graphing Calculator?

The Desmos graphing calculator is a sophisticated mathematical tool used by students, educators, and engineers to visualize algebraic functions. Unlike traditional handheld calculators, the Desmos graphing calculator provides a highly interactive and intuitive interface where users can plot equations in real-time. Whether you are dealing with basic linear functions or complex trigonometric curves, the Desmos graphing calculator makes math accessible through dynamic visual feedback.

This tool is essential for anyone studying algebra, calculus, or physics. By using a Desmos graphing calculator, users can quickly identify critical points such as roots, vertices, and intercepts, which are fundamental to understanding the behavior of mathematical models.

Desmos Graphing Calculator Formula and Mathematical Explanation

The math behind our Desmos graphing calculator implementation relies on two primary function forms: linear and quadratic. Every point on the graph is calculated by substituting an ‘x’ value into the chosen formula.

1. Linear Functions

The standard form is y = mx + b, where:

  • m: The slope, representing the rate of change.
  • b: The y-intercept, where the line crosses the vertical axis.

2. Quadratic Functions

The standard form is y = ax² + bx + c. The Desmos graphing calculator solves for roots using the quadratic formula:

x = [-b ± sqrt(b² – 4ac)] / 2a

Variables used in Graphing Calculations
Variable Meaning Unit Typical Range
a Leading Coefficient Unitless -100 to 100
m Slope / Gradient Δy/Δx -10 to 10
x Independent Variable Horizontal Units -∞ to +∞
y Dependent Variable Vertical Units -∞ to +∞

Practical Examples (Real-World Use Cases)

Example 1: Modeling Business Growth

Suppose a startup earns $5,000 initially and grows by $2,000 every month. Using the Desmos graphing calculator logic, we set m=2000 and b=5000. The equation y = 2000x + 5000 shows the total earnings over time. By looking at the graph, the business owner can predict revenue at any month ‘x’.

Example 2: Projectile Motion in Physics

A ball is thrown with a quadratic path defined by y = -5x² + 20x + 2. Using our Desmos graphing calculator tool, we can find the vertex to determine the maximum height and the roots to find when the ball hits the ground. The visualization helps students understand gravity’s effect on trajectory.

How to Use This Desmos Graphing Calculator

  1. Select Function Type: Choose between “Linear” or “Quadratic” from the dropdown menu.
  2. Enter Parameters: Input your values for slope, intercepts, or coefficients. The Desmos graphing calculator will detect changes instantly.
  3. Analyze the Graph: Observe the SVG chart. The blue line represents your mathematical function.
  4. Review Key Points: Check the “Intermediate Values” section for calculated roots, vertices, and the y-intercept.
  5. Copy Data: Use the “Copy Results” button to save your findings for homework or reports.

Key Factors That Affect Desmos Graphing Calculator Results

  • The Discriminant (D): In quadratic equations (b² – 4ac), this determines if you have two real roots, one real root, or complex roots. Our Desmos graphing calculator highlights real roots only.
  • Leading Coefficient (a): In parabolas, a positive ‘a’ opens upward, while a negative ‘a’ opens downward, significantly changing the vertex interpretation.
  • Slope (m): A zero slope creates a horizontal line, while a high slope creates a near-vertical visualization.
  • Coordinate Scale: The zoom level on a Desmos graphing calculator affects how steep or flat a curve appears.
  • Domain Constraints: Many real-world problems only exist for x > 0 (e.g., time), which the Desmos graphing calculator helps isolate visually.
  • Input Precision: Small changes in coefficients can lead to large shifts in the intercepts, a concept known as sensitivity analysis in math.

Frequently Asked Questions (FAQ)

Is this Desmos graphing calculator free?

Yes, our Desmos graphing calculator emulator is completely free to use for educational and professional purposes.

Can I plot 3D graphs here?

This specific version of the Desmos graphing calculator focuses on 2D linear and quadratic equations for simplicity and speed.

What happens if ‘a’ is zero in a quadratic?

If ‘a’ is zero, the equation is no longer quadratic; it becomes linear. Our Desmos graphing calculator will prompt you to use the linear mode or adjust the value.

How do I find the vertex?

The vertex is automatically calculated using the formula x = -b/2a. The Desmos graphing calculator displays this in the results section.

Does the calculator handle imaginary numbers?

Currently, the Desmos graphing calculator handles real-number solutions. If the discriminant is negative, it will indicate “No Real Roots.”

Can I use this for my calculus homework?

Absolutely! The Desmos graphing calculator is a perfect companion for verifying derivatives and finding critical points of functions.

How accurate is the visual plot?

The SVG plot in our Desmos graphing calculator is mathematically accurate relative to the pixels on your screen, providing a reliable visual guide.

Does the calculator save my equations?

Currently, equations are not saved after a refresh. You can use the “Copy Results” button to save the data to your clipboard.

Related Tools and Internal Resources


Leave a Comment